Latest Patents

Koiranen holds a patent for an ultrasound crystallization device and an ultrasound crystallization system. This device features a tubular crystallization reactor designed to conduct process fluid containing substances to be crystallized. It includes an ultrasound source that radiates ultrasound to the reactor and a temperature-control structure that regulates the temperature of the process fluid. The design allows the process fluid to flow around the ultrasound source, improving the accuracy of temperature control and responsiveness to changes.
